TIP
This fuel meter is equipped with a self-diagnosis
system. If a problem is detected in the electrical
circuit, all display segments start flashing. If this
occurs, check the electrical circuit.

Air intake temperature, coolant temperature,
instantaneous fuel consumption and aver-
age fuel consumption modes
Push the right button to switch the display be-
tween the air intake temperature mode, the cool-
ant temperature mode, the instantaneous fuel
consumption mode “km/L” or “L/100 km”, and
the average fuel consumption mode “AVE_ _._
km/L” or “AVE_ _._ L/100 km” in the following or-
der:
air intake temperature
→
coolant temperature
→
km/L or L/100 km
→
AVE_ _._ km/L or AVE_ _._
L/100 km
→
air intake temperature

Air intake temperature mode
The air intake temperature display indicates the
temperature of the air drawn into the air filter
case.
TIP
Even if the air intake temperature is set to be dis-
played, the coolant temperature warning light
comes on if the engine overheats.
Coolant temperature mode
The coolant temperature display indicates the
temperature of the coolant.
NOTICE
ECA23P1087
Do not continue to operate the engine if it is
overheating.
